How Does Banked Track Roller Derby Differ from Flat Track Roller Derby?
Banked track derby is played on a sloped oval track requiring continuous movement forward, whereas flat track roller derby uses a flat surface with more flexible movement. Jams last one minute in banked versus two minutes in flat. Pack boundaries and formations differ, affecting offensive and defensive strategies uniquely.

Which Positions Exist in Banked Track Roller Derby and What Are Their Roles?
Positions include the jammer (scores points by lapping opponents), pivot (can become jammer via 'star pass'), and blockers (defend and assist jam). Each has specific helmet covers and lineup boundaries, with pivots required to line up ahead of blockers, distinct from flat track setups.
When Did Banked Track Roller Derby Originate and How Has It Evolved?
Banked track derby dates back to the early 20th century, experiencing resurgence through leagues like the Roller Derby Coalition of Leagues (RDCL). Modern rules have evolved to improve safety and game flow while preserving the sport’s dynamic, aggressive roots.
